CAMP KAPER CHARTS
A Kaper, simply, is a camp job that must be done. In Girl Scouts this pertains to a Kaper Chart. All the duties are divided into areas Hostess, Fire, Clean- up, and Cook. The chart indicates which jobs each patrol or girl is responsible for. Below is a sample of a weekend camp Kaper chart.
